Pregnant cat leaves Spain as ship stowaway, arrives in Texas with kittens

In a contrary move to all the migrants flooding to European shores of late, a Stowaway cat saw her chance of a new life for both her and her unborn kittens when she jumped aboard a container ship bound for Texas, USA.
Frederica and her four kittens arrived in Houston April 2, 2015, and are being cared for by Friends of the League City Animal Shelter until they are ready for adoption.

Born March 17 on board a container ship sailing from Spain to Houston, the kittens are progressing well and are expected to be ready for adoption next month, depending upon their individual circumstances, said Monica Millican, president of the Friends of League City Animal Shelter.

Their thanks go to the soft hearts of the ocean-going ships crew who fell in love with the kittens named, Bravo, India, Juliette and Zulu, and their mother, Frederica. Who surely had the cruise of a lifetime.
